Gaza war: French arms sales to Israel marked by lack of transparency and control (MEE)

France’s parliamentary hearing on annual arms exports was postponed indefinitely after the government faced a censure vote. Originally set for November, the session was delayed to December 11 but has now been shelved. The hearing was expected to address arms sales to Israel amid its war on Gaza, marking the first discussion on the issue since October 2023. Despite international condemnation of Israel’s violations of international law, including an ICC arrest warrant for Prime Minister Netanyahu, details of French military exports to Israel remain undisclosed.
